王尧宇,男,汉族,山东省菏泽市人,中共党员。英国皇家化学会会士,澳大利亚昆士兰大学名誉教授,西北大学化学与材料科学院二级教授,陕西省“三秦学者”特聘教授,博士生导师。现任西北大学副校长,陕西省化学会理事长,中国化学会理事,陕西省物理无机化学重点实验室主任,中国化学会《无机化学学报》编委等。主要从事配位化学、物理无机化学和材料化学等领域的研究工作,先后主持国家级和省部级科研项目20余项,其中国家自然科学基金6项(2项重点项目、1项重大研究计划培育项目)、高校博士点基金2项等多项研究课题。近年来在Chem. Soc. Rev., J. Am. Chem. Soc.,Angew. Chem. Int. Ed., Chem. Commun., Chem-Eur. J., Chem-Asian. J., Inorg. Chem.,以及《中国科学》等国内外著名学术刊物上发表学术论文300余篇(其中影响因子大于3.0近200篇,单篇论文最高影响因子为34.09,论文被引近6000次,单篇被引最高次数为192次,H指数40),合作出版专译著8部。获得2项国家优秀教学成果二等奖、3项陕西省优秀教学成果特等奖、2项陕西省科学技术一等奖、3项陕西省科学技术二等奖、教育部高校青年教师奖和中科院柳大纲优秀青年科技奖等多项奖励,被授予全国高等学校优秀骨干教师、陕西省有突出贡献专家、陕西省重点领域顶尖人才 、陕西省优秀科技工作者、陕西省三五人才工程专家和陕西省优秀博士后等称号,享受国务院政府特殊津贴。

研究方向:        配位化学,物理无机化学,材料化学.

研究领域:
配位化学,物理无机化学,材料化学
  
研究课题:
(1) 分子辫化合物的合成设计及性能
(2) 穿插缠绕型金属-有机框架化合物的可控合成及构效关系
(3) 金属-有机框架化合物的催化、吸附、磁学和发光性能研究
(4) 金属-有机框架化合物的新型复合材料研究
(5) 新型催化剂及其在有机合成和环境治理中的应用
